WebThe Children and Diabetes in Schools (KiDS) program has been used in several countries to promote diabetes education in the schools . In Brazil, it was implemented in 2014 [ 6 ], being one of the basic tools used by the Diabetes Reference Centers in schools in the country [ 8 , 9 ]. They also can play an important role in helping people … WebEach student with diabetes is to have an individual plan in place specific to their diabetes healthcare needs. Act 86 of 2016 amended the Public School Code (Article XIV; 24 P.S. §§ 14-1401 – 14-1424) with a number of provisions related to diabetes education and care in Pennsylvania schools. More specifically, Act 86 permits school nurses ...
